乐站出海

robots.txt文件详解:从工作原理到SEO优化应用

如果把网站比作一家企业,那么搜索引擎爬虫就像每天来访的客户。企业并不希望客户进入仓库、机房或者内部办公区域,而是希望他们优先看到产品展示区和业务介绍区。

对于网站来说也是如此。

并不是所有页面都需要被搜索引擎访问和抓取。为了告诉搜索引擎哪些内容应该访问、哪些内容无需关注,网站就需要使用robots.txt文件。

虽然它只是一个简单的文本文件,但却是技术SEO优化中的重要组成部分。对于希望提升Google收录和自然流量的企业来说,理解robots.txt文件的作用十分必要。

robots.txt文件是什么?

先用一句话说清楚,robots.txt文件本质上是网站为搜索引擎制定的一份“访问规则”。

它通常存放在网站根目录下,用于告诉Google、Bing等搜索引擎爬虫哪些页面可以抓取,哪些页面不建议抓取。

当搜索引擎访问网站时,通常会优先读取robots.txt文件,然后根据文件中的规则决定后续的抓取行为。

因此,robots.txt文件并不是用来提高排名的工具,而是帮助搜索引擎更高效理解和访问网站内容的规则文件。

简单来说:robots.txt文件负责管理搜索引擎如何访问网站。

robots.txt文件是什么?

robots.txt文件有什么作用?为什么网站需要它

很多企业网站包含大量页面。

例如:

如果搜索引擎对所有内容进行无差别抓取,不仅会浪费抓取资源,还可能影响重要页面的抓取效率。

这时候,robots.txt文件就能够发挥作用。

通过合理设置规则,企业可以引导搜索引擎优先抓取有价值的内容,同时避免无意义页面占用抓取资源。

对于大型网站而言,这种管理方式尤为重要。

因此,robots.txt文件的核心作用并不是阻止搜索引擎,而是帮助搜索引擎更高效地抓取网站。

robots.txt文件是如何工作的

搜索引擎发现网站后,通常会首先访问以下地址:

yourdomain.com/robots.txt

如果文件存在,搜索引擎会读取其中的规则。

例如:

随后,爬虫会根据这些规则安排抓取任务。

可以将这个过程理解为进入商场之前先查看楼层导览图。

导览图不会决定商场的好坏,但会影响访客如何浏览商场。

同样,robots.txt文件不会直接决定网站排名,但会影响搜索引擎如何访问网站内容。

robots.txt文件对SEO有什么影响

很多企业认为robots.txt文件只是技术人员需要关注的问题。

实际上,它与SEO优化密切相关。

Google每天都会为网站分配一定的抓取资源。

如果大量抓取资源被浪费在无价值页面上,那么真正重要的产品页面和内容页面可能无法及时被发现和更新。

合理配置robots.txt文件能够帮助企业:

虽然robots.txt文件本身不是排名因素,但它会间接影响搜索引擎对网站内容的抓取和理解,从而影响整体SEO表现。

robots.txt文件能阻止网页被Google收录吗

这是很多企业最容易产生误解的地方。

答案是:不一定。

robots.txt文件控制的是“抓取”,而不是“收录”。

换句话说,robots.txt文件可以告诉Google不要访问某个页面,但并不能百分之百保证该页面不会出现在搜索结果中。

如果Google通过外部链接或其他渠道发现该页面,仍然有可能建立索引。

因此,如果企业希望页面不被收录,通常需要结合Meta Robots标签或Noindex指令使用。

理解这一点,对于避免SEO配置错误非常重要。

robots.txt文件如何正确设置

对于大多数企业网站来说,robots.txt文件并不需要复杂配置。

一般建议遵循以下原则:

第一,允许搜索引擎访问核心内容页面。

第二,屏蔽后台管理目录和测试目录。

第三,避免屏蔽产品页面和栏目页面。

第四,在robots.txt文件中添加网站地图地址。

第五,每次修改后进行测试验证。

配置robots.txt文件的目的并不是限制搜索引擎,而是帮助搜索引擎更高效地发现网站最有价值的内容。

以下是简单的robots.txt文件的设置:

这就是一个简单的robots.txt文件的代码:

User-agent: *
Disallow: /admin/
Disallow: /test/

robots.txt文件配置错误会带来哪些后果

虽然robots.txt文件结构简单,但配置错误可能对SEO造成严重影响。

最常见的问题包括:

导致重要内容无法被搜索引擎抓取。

例如:

如果设置错误规则,Google可能无法访问网站核心内容,从而影响收录和自然流量。

因此,在网站上线、改版或程序更新后,都应检查robots.txt文件是否正常运行。

对于企业来说,一个小小的配置错误,可能会直接影响数月甚至数年的SEO成果。

结语

robots.txt文件虽然只是网站中的一个小文件,但它承担着搜索引擎抓取管理的重要职责。

从本质上来说,它并不是提升排名的工具,而是帮助搜索引擎更高效访问网站的重要规则文件。

合理配置robots.txt文件,可以提升抓取效率、优化抓取预算,并帮助搜索引擎更快发现网站的重要内容。

对于希望长期开展Google SEO优化的企业来说,robots.txt文件是技术SEO中不可忽视的一项基础工作。

常见问题(FAQ)

1. robots.txt文件必须设置吗?

不是必须设置,但大多数企业网站都会配置robots.txt文件,以便管理搜索引擎抓取行为。

2. robots.txt文件放在哪里?

通常放在网站根目录下,访问地址为:

yourdomain.com/robots.txt

3. robots.txt文件会影响Google排名吗?

不会直接影响排名,但会影响搜索引擎抓取效率,从而间接影响SEO效果。

4. robots.txt文件可以阻止页面被收录吗?

不能完全保证。robots.txt主要控制抓取,而不是控制收录。

5. robots.txt文件多久检查一次比较合适?

建议网站改版、程序升级或SEO调整后及时检查,并定期进行验证,避免错误配置影响收录。

退出移动版